Gutty

Pompey slang meaning that someone is being greedy whilst eating, or an overweight person in general.

Look at him scoffing that pizza down, he's being a right gutty bastard! (Commenting on an overweight person walking past) Blimey, she must be a right gutty cow to be that big!

gutties

Northern Ireland; cheap trainers your mother forced upon you when you were young, ONLY used for PE. Would've been a source of embarassment but everybodies mum bought them. Made from canvass and vulcanised rubber

you - "But Mum I don't want gutties, I want proper trainers" Mum - "Proper trainers'll cost £15! You'll make do with gutties"
